  25 #ifndef SHARE_GC_G1_G1FULLCOLLECTOR_HPP
  26 #define SHARE_GC_G1_G1FULLCOLLECTOR_HPP
  27 
  28 #include "gc/g1/g1FullGCCompactionPoint.hpp"
  29 #include "gc/g1/g1FullGCMarker.hpp"
  30 #include "gc/shared/preservedMarks.hpp"
  31 #include "gc/shared/referenceProcessor.hpp"
  32 #include "gc/shared/taskqueue.hpp"
  33 #include "memory/allocation.hpp"
  34 
  35 class AbstractGangTask;
  36 class G1CMBitMap;
  37 class G1FullGCMarker;
  38 class G1FullGCScope;
  39 class G1FullGCCompactionPoint;
  40 class ReferenceProcessor;
  41 
  42 // The G1FullCollector holds data associated with the current Full GC.
  43 class G1FullCollector : StackObj {
  44   G1FullGCScope*            _scope;
  45   uint                      _num_workers;
  46   G1FullGCMarker**          _markers;
  47   G1FullGCCompactionPoint** _compaction_points;
  48   G1CMBitMap*               _mark_bitmap;
  49   OopQueueSet               _oop_queue_set;
  50   ObjArrayTaskQueueSet      _array_queue_set;
  51   PreservedMarksSet         _preserved_marks_set;
  52   ReferenceProcessor*       _reference_processor;
  53   G1FullGCCompactionPoint   _serial_compaction_point;
  54 
  55   ReferenceProcessorIsAliveMutator _is_alive_mutator;
  56 
  57 public:
  58   G1FullCollector(G1FullGCScope* scope,
  59                   ReferenceProcessor* reference_processor,
  60                   G1CMBitMap* mark_bitmap,
  61                   uint workers);
  62   ~G1FullCollector();
  63 
  64   void prepare_collection();
  65   void collect();
  66   void complete_collection();
  67 
  68   G1FullGCScope*           scope() { return _scope; }
  69   uint                     workers() { return _num_workers; }
  70   G1FullGCMarker*          marker(uint id) { return _markers[id]; }
  71   G1FullGCCompactionPoint* compaction_point(uint id) { return _compaction_points[id]; }
  72   G1CMBitMap*              mark_bitmap() { return _mark_bitmap; }
  73   OopQueueSet*             oop_queue_set() { return &_oop_queue_set; }
  74   ObjArrayTaskQueueSet*    array_queue_set() { return &_array_queue_set; }
  75   PreservedMarksSet*       preserved_mark_set() { return &_preserved_marks_set; }
  76   ReferenceProcessor*      reference_processor() { return _reference_processor; }
  77   G1FullGCCompactionPoint* serial_compaction_point() { return &_serial_compaction_point; }
  78 
  79 private:
  80   void phase1_mark_live_objects();
  81   void phase2_prepare_compaction();
  82   void phase3_adjust_pointers();
  83   void phase4_do_compaction();
  84 
  85   void restore_marks();
  86   void verify_after_marking();
  87 
  88   void run_task(AbstractGangTask* task);
  89 
  90   // Prepare compaction extension support.
  91   void prepare_compaction_ext();
  92   void prepare_compaction_common();
  93 };
  94 
  95 
  96 #endif // SHARE_GC_G1_G1FULLCOLLECTOR_HPP
